Kodak Australasia Pty Ltd Managing Director Edgar Rouse with his wife Mary (Muff), daughter Julia Mary and friends at the Champagne Bar at the London Casino, attending a performance of 'Latin Quarter' in 1950.

Pictured left to right: Edgar, Julia Mary, Mary, unknown, unknown.

Edgar, his wife and their daughter had taken a world tour in 1950, leaving Melbourne on the ship the 'Aorangi 'on Thursday 26 Jan 1950. They first visited New York, in the USA, where they were the guests of Mr. Rouse's sister, Marjorie Lucey, and no doubt Edgar conducted Kodak business at Kodak headquarters in Rochester, upstate New York. After three months in the United States the group went to London and Europe.

Edgar Rouse was a managing director of Kodak Australasia from 1928, and later succeeded his father John Joseph (JJ) Rouse in 1938, who had been a co-founder of Baker & Rouse and then a founding managing director of Kodak Australasia Pty Ltd.

Description of Content

Two men and three women in evening wear, holding glasses of champagne in front of the champagne bar. The men both wear glasses and the man at far right holds a hat. The two older women wear fur trimmed coats.

Physical Description

Digital file. Digital copy of an original photograph which was black and white, landscape orientation, in red and white cardboard folder.
